Plastic flexible cable carrier chains
, commonly known as energy chains, are essential in managing cable and hose systems. They efficiently guide and protect cables, hoses, and hydraulic lines in motion-intensive applications, ensuring minimal wear and tear. Unlike their metal counterparts, plastic chains are lightweight, resistant to corrosion, and offer significant cost advantages due to their durability and lower maintenance requirements. In real-world applications, these energy chains find use in diverse industries such as automotive manufacturing, robotics, energy production, and CNC machinery. For instance, in robotic arms that require constant movement, plastic cable carrier chains facilitate deft cable management while ensuring flexibility and durability. This has been a key factor in enhancing robotics' productivity and longevity.

From an expert perspective, selecting the right plastic cable carrier chain involves considering several factors. Material composition is pivotal; high-grade plastics like polyamide offer excellent wear resistance and high tensile strength, making them suitable for demanding environments. Additionally, the load capacity, bending radius, and environmental resistance (such as exposure to chemicals or extreme temperatures) must align with the specific requirements of the application. Authorities in industrial manufacturing stress the importance of compatibility and seamless installation. It's crucial to ensure the carrier's design complements the specific cables and hoses being used.
